Output 80fc032462429661ac217aefd773eef46e1ce915b3c75dad92e1052fd2223d2c:0

value
2656458884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a76c1de24391d4d30e5fb247981a75c8e57e0283 OP_EQUAL
address
3GxGHfLX7MjnDjgqCkGHhB8KwskZS2JQqH
transaction
80fc032462429661ac217aefd773eef46e1ce915b3c75dad92e1052fd2223d2c
confirmations
199730
spent
true